Books to Battles

Airpower in the Age of Total War


Listen Later

In this episode of Books to Battles, Dr. Rich Muller, Dr. Rob Hutchinson, and Lt Col Ben Heidenreich discuss SAASS 627, Airpower in the Age of Total War. Covering airpower and military history through World War II, they explore technological innovation, strategic transformation, and the lessons learned from early air campaigns. The conversation highlights how the course connects historical context to modern strategic thinking, preparing students to apply the enduring principles of airpower to contemporary and future conflicts.
